In recent years, cloud computing has revolutionized the way businesses build and deploy applications. Traditional application development models were not designed to handle the scale and complexity of modern cloud infrastructure. As a result, a new approach has emerged: cloud-native development.
Cloud native development refers to the practice of building applications that are optimized for deployment on cloud infrastructure.
It emphasizes scalability, reliability, and automation, with the goal of delivering software quickly and efficiently.

Microservices Architecture
One of the key principles of cloud-native development is the use of a microservices architecture. This approach involves breaking down applications into small, independent components that can be developed, deployed, and scaled independently.
Microservices architecture enables developers to focus on building small, specialized components that can be tested and deployed quickly. This approach also makes it easier to scale applications horizontally, by adding more instances of individual components as needed.
